The Importance of Proper Roof MaintenanceYour roof is the first line of defense against harsh weather, debris, and temperature changes. Ignoring regular maintenance or choosing an inexperienced roofing contractor can compromise your home’s structure. Regular inspection and preventive care are critical steps in extending your roof’s lifespan. Even a small mistake can escalate into serious issues like leaks, mold growth, or insulation damage. Proper maintenance involves more than just checking for missing shingles it includes looking for signs of water damage, ensuring proper loft ventilation, and maintaining efficient attic venting installation to regulate indoor temperatures. Mistake 1: Ignoring Minor Roof LeaksOne of the most common and costly errors homeowners make is ignoring small leaks. What starts as a minor drip can lead to major water intrusion, damaging the roof decking and insulation. Many people think they can postpone roof repair until the issue becomes “big enough,” but by then, the cost of repair skyrockets. A reliable roof inspection by professionals helps identify even the smallest signs of leakage early. Catching issues before they spread not only saves money but also maintains your home’s safety and energy efficiency. Mistake 2: Using Cheap or Mismatched MaterialsWhen it comes to roof installation or replacement, material quality matters. Using cheap, mismatched, or incompatible roofing materials may seem like a cost-saving move, but it can quickly lead to deterioration. Inferior shingles or sealants may fail under weather stress, causing leaks or structural weakness. Experienced roofing contractors understand which materials work best for specific climates and roof types. Always consult a professional before purchasing materials to ensure compatibility and long-term performance. Mistake 3: Skipping Regular Roof InspectionsRoof inspections are not optional they are essential. Many homeowners overlook this step, assuming that if no leaks are visible, everything is fine. However, hidden damage beneath the surface can develop into serious structural issues. Professional roof inspection services identify underlying problems such as loose flashing, clogged gutters, or poor ventilation. Roofing experts recommend at least one inspection per year and after major weather events like hail or heavy snow. Mistake 4: Poor Attic VentilationProper attic and loft ventilation are crucial for maintaining your roof’s structural health. Without effective attic venting installation, hot air becomes trapped, causing premature aging of shingles and potential moisture buildup. This can also lead to mold and mildew inside your home. Professionals specializing in loft ventilation understand airflow balance ensuring your roof breathes correctly while maintaining indoor comfort. Poor ventilation can also increase your cooling costs, so addressing this early prevents long-term damage. Mistake 6: Ignoring Ventilation and Moisture ControlVentilation and moisture control go hand in hand. Without proper airflow, moisture builds up in the attic, leading to rot and reduced insulation efficiency. Attic venting repairs may seem minor, but neglecting them can create widespread structural issues. A professional roofing service ensures proper airflow and insulation balance, preventing damage and increasing roof longevity. Regular maintenance of ventilation systems reduces humidity, improves air quality, and supports your home’s overall energy efficiency. Mistake 8: Overlooking Regular Cleaning and MaintenanceA clean roof lasts longer. Neglecting debris, moss, or algae buildup can lead to blocked drainage systems, resulting in standing water and eventual damage. Regular cleaning prevents deterioration and ensures that gutters and vents remain functional. Simple maintenance steps like removing leaves, trimming overhanging branches, and checking for cracks can prevent costly repairs later on.
